Understanding Paper Bag Strength
Material Foundation: What Makes Paper Bags Strong
Superior paper bags start with kraft paper—a robust material created through specialized pulping processes that preserve long wood fibers. These extended fibers form interconnected networks that deliver exceptional strength compared to standard paper alternatives.
Thickness determines performance capacity. Measured in points (each representing 1/1000th of an inch), quality paper bags range from 60 to 120 points. A well-constructed 90-point kraft paper bag comfortably supports 15-20 pounds when properly designed.
Recycled paper provides eco-friendly alternatives while maintaining impressive strength characteristics. Modern recycling techniques have dramatically improved recycled paper performance, making it a viable option for most applications.
Construction Techniques That Deliver Results
Handle design separates exceptional paper bags from mediocre alternatives. Twisted paper handles distribute weight more effectively than flat versions, while rope handles accommodate even heavier loads. Strategic handle placement and reinforcement points prevent the most common failure mode—handle separation.
Bottom reinforcement transforms basic bags into reliable workhorses. Double-wall bottoms and engineered gussets distribute weight across entire surfaces rather than concentrating stress at vulnerable points. This construction advancement alone doubles effective weight capacity.
Side gussets enable expansion while maintaining structural integrity. Properly designed gussets accommodate bulky items without creating tear initiation points that compromise bag performance.
Weight Capacity: Setting Realistic Expectations
Standard retail paper bags reliably handle 5-10 pounds. Premium grocery bags support 15-25 pounds when new and dry. Heavy-duty specialty bags accommodate up to 30 pounds with proper construction.
These bags excel with books, clothing, electronics, non-perishable groceries, and lightweight hardware. They perform beautifully carrying multiple items that collectively reach weight thresholds, provided no single item creates excessive stress concentration.
However, limitations exist. Sharp objects penetrate even premium paper. Moisture compromises structural integrity significantly. Items with protruding elements or jagged edges create failure initiation points.
Sustainability Benefits That Matter
Environmental Advantages You Can Count On
Paper bags biodegrade completely within weeks to months, eliminating persistent pollution concerns associated with plastic alternatives. This biodegradability creates genuine environmental benefits that extend far beyond initial use.
Recyclability amplifies sustainability impact. Paper bags recycle effectively 5-7 times before fibers become too short for reuse, creating circular economy benefits where today’s shopping bag becomes tomorrow’s packaging or paper products.
Renewable resource utilization sets paper apart from petroleum-based alternatives. Trees regrow continuously, making paper infinitely renewable when sourced from responsibly managed forests. Leading manufacturers prioritize certified sustainable forestry operations exclusively.
Production Impact and Improvements
Modern paper mills implement renewable energy sources and water recycling systems that minimize environmental footprint. Energy requirements, while significant, increasingly come from sustainable sources that reduce overall environmental impact.
Sustainable sourcing proves critical for environmental benefits. Paper from well-managed forests actually supports ecosystem health by maintaining forest biodiversity. Choose suppliers who demonstrate certified sustainable material commitments.
Environmental Footprint Comparisons
Lifecycle analyses consistently demonstrate paper bags’ environmental superiority over single-use plastic alternatives. While initial production requires more energy, biodegradability and recyclability create substantially lower long-term environmental costs.
Reusable alternatives require different calculations. Canvas totes need approximately 100-150 uses to offset production environmental costs compared to paper bags. For frequent use, reusables win decisively. For occasional applications, paper bags often prove more environmentally responsible.

Maximizing Paper Bag Performance
Selecting Optimal Solutions
Assess carrying requirements realistically. Light retail purchases need different specifications than heavy grocery loads. Match bag construction to intended applications rather than assuming universal solutions.
Examine construction quality indicators: even paper thickness, clean fold lines, secure bottom assembly, and reinforced attachment points. These details predict real-world performance more accurately than marketing specifications.
Best Practices for Success
Distribute weight evenly across bag bottoms rather than allowing concentration in corners. Pack heavier items below lighter objects, following proven loading principles that maximize structural integrity.
Protect bags from moisture whenever possible. Consider double-bagging for potentially leaking items or humid conditions. Keep sharp objects away from bag surfaces to prevent puncture failures.
Avoid exceeding stated weight limits. Paper bag strength degrades gradually before sudden failure—maintaining recommended limits provides crucial safety margins.
Recognizing Alternative Requirements
Heavy-duty applications exceeding 30-pound capacity require different solutions like canvas totes, plastic bins, or corrugated boxes. Paper bags excel within designed parameters but aren’t suitable for construction materials or bulk dense items.
Wet conditions favor waterproof alternatives. While moisture-resistant coatings exist, paper remains fundamentally water-vulnerable. Long-term storage applications benefit from more durable materials designed for extended use.
